The Talent Development Intern will work alongside a high-performing team who engage with businesses, workforce and education providers, and state & local agencies. The talent intern will gain experience in education and workforce development, focusing on talent attraction, retention, and education initiatives. This paid internship offers flexible hours (25-35 per week) and provides experience in project management and communications. Ideal candidates are strong writers and communicators, proactive, and self-motivated.
